How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 98177?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 98177 Studio Apartments | $1,492 | $1,350 | $1,800 |
| 98177 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,797 | $1,150 | $3,211 |
| 98177 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,516 | $1,499 | $4,174 |
| 98177 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,167 | $2,395 | $5,288 |
